Lost Nation Theater is thrilled to be partnering with Mosaic Vermont to bring this ground-breaking theatrical experience to central Vermont once again!  

Directed by Jeanne Beckwith, Eve Ensler’s hilarious, eye-opening journey into the "forbidden zone" gives voice to a chorus of powerful, lusty, outrageous, poignant, and thoroughly human stories.  For mature audiences of All Genders.

Mosaic Vermont is an amazing organization that has been helping people heal from sexual violence since 1984. This performance is the flagship of a host of activities Mosaic is sponsoring February and into March.

Masks are strongly recommended and deeply appreciated.

Shows on Feb 16 & 17 are at Lost Nation Theater.  Shows on Feb 23 & 24 are at locations TBA.
